以太坊钱包:时间同步的秘密与技巧

      时间:2026-04-01 09:46:03

      主页 > 区块链 >

        引言

        以太坊是一个开源的区块链平台,它不仅支持智能合约的执行,还为分散式应用程序(DApps)的开发提供了一个高效的环境。为了在以太坊网络上进行交易或参与智能合约,用户需要一个以太坊钱包。除了安全和方便之外,时间同步在以太坊钱包功能的发挥中也扮演着至关重要的角色。本文将深入探讨以太坊钱包的时间同步,介绍其重要性,并提供技巧与方法,帮助用户更好地管理他们的数字资产。

        一、以太坊钱包基本概念

        以太坊钱包是允许用户存储和管理以太坊(ETH)及基于以太坊的代币的一种软件或硬件工具。它的功能不仅限于资金的存储,还包括发送、接收和查询交易记录等。在以太坊钱包中,用户的私钥和公钥是关键组成部分,私钥用来签署交易,公钥则用来接收资金。

        以太坊钱包可以分为热钱包和冷钱包。热钱包是指连接到互联网的数字钱包,使用方便但潜在风险较高;冷钱包则是离线存储的形式,安全等级较高,但使用时需要额外步骤。

        二、时间同步的重要性

        在任何区块链网络中,时间同步都是一个至关重要的因素。以太坊网络基于区块的时间戳进行交易的验证和确认,如果节点的时间不同步,将可能导致交易延迟或失败。

        以太坊使用“区块时间”这一概念来衡量交易的有效性。在区块链上,矿工生成区块时会自动计算时间戳,而当节点接收到新块时,会根据块内的时间戳来判断整个网络的状态。如果用户的钱包时间设置不正确,即使交易在网络中有效,本地的钱包也可能无法识别,从而导致不必要的麻烦。

        三、如何进行时间同步

        确保以太坊钱包的时间同步,可以使用以下几种方法:

        1. 系统时间更新时间:最简单直接的方法是确保计算机或设备的系统时间设置为“自动同步”。大多数操作系统都提供了这样的设置,可以通过网络时间协议(NTP)与标准时间源保持同步。

        2. 使用专门的时间同步软件:如“Net Time”或“Atomic Clock Sync”等工具,都可以帮助用户保持系统时间的精准。这些软件可以与网络时间服务器进行定期同步,以确保时间精确。

        3. browser-based wallets: 许多现代的以太坊浏览器钱包会自动从网络中获取时间信息,因此,它们的时间设置相对自动、顺畅。用户只需定期使用,并确保他们的浏览器是最新版本。

        四、时间不同步的潜在风险

        如果用户未能正确同步时间,可能会面临以下风险:

        1. 交易失败:交易时间戳不匹配导致钱包无法验证交易的效力,可能造成资金的遗失或长时间无法完成的局面。

        2. 智能合约的执行用户在智能合约中的时间条件可能会受到影响,导致预设条件无法达到。这在某些基于时间的合约(如合约的到期时间)中尤其关键。

        3. 安全隐患:时间戳的不正确可能使得某些智能合约或交易的安全性受到质疑,进一步引发安全漏洞。

        五、可能相关的问题及详细解答

        如何检查我的以太坊钱包时间是否同步?

        检查以太坊钱包的时间是否同步,首先可以通过观察用户界面中的交易时间戳或钱包的状态信息来判断。用户可以选择查看最近的区块数据,通常可以通过各种区块链探测器(如Etherscan)来验证。此外,检查系统设置中的时间,并与世界标准时间(UTC)进行对比也是必要的。使用NTP服务可以帮助用户实时校验和调整系统时间。若对比后发现有偏差,建议使用上述提到的时间同步工具进行更新,以确保钱包的时间同步准确。

        时间同步不当会影响我如何进行以太坊交易?

        时间同步不当可能导致交易确认延迟,从而使用户的资金停滞在区块链中。交易在网络中的传播需依赖时间戳的有效性,若用户的时间戳与网络不一致,则交易可能被拒绝或者无法识别。此外,时间不同步可能还会影响加密货币的定时购买、出售或使用智能合约功能,如预定时间执行特定操作。为避免出现影响交易顺畅性的错误,务必确保系统时间准确,特别是在签署重要交易前,用户需进行确认。

        有没有好的应用程序可以帮助我同步以太坊钱包?

        是的,许多应用程序和软件可以帮助用户保持时间同步。除了常规的操作系统自带的网络时间同步功能,以下是几款推荐的应用程序:

        1. Net Time:这是一款简单易用的免费工具,用户只需选择一个时间服务器,便能快速与网络时间保持同步。

        2. Atomic Clock Sync:同样是知名的时间同步软件,可以精确到毫秒级别,通过简单的界面让用户轻松完成时间验证和调整。

        3. Chrony:这是个对Linux用户更友好的NTP客户端,可以通过各种实时服务器进行时间验证,适用于各种Linux环境。

        确保使用这些工具时进行定期更新,以便根据各自的软件功能保持时间自动同步。

        如果我的以太坊钱包时间同步失败,该怎么办?

        如果以太坊钱包的时间同步失败,首先建议采取以下步骤:

        1. 验证系统时间设置:检查系统时间是否已设置为“自动更新”,如果没有,请手动进行更新。

        2. 检查网络连接:确保设备的互联网连接是稳定的。时间同步通常需要通过网络与时间服务器进行交互。

        3. 使用命令行工具:在Linux环境下,可以使用命令行工具如`ntpdate`来手动同步时间。

        4. 重启设备:有时候,简单的重启操作可以解决临时的软件故障。

        结论

        时间同步在以太坊钱包的使用中是不可忽视的环节。有效的时间管理不仅能提升交易的成功率,还可以大大增强用户对数字资产的保护。在如今这个数字化飞速发展的时代,了解并掌握以太坊钱包时间同步的技能对每一个用户都至关重要。希望本文提供的信息和指导能帮助您更好地管理自己的以太坊钱包,享受数字经济的便利与机遇。